ORDER

Whereas, this Department in the wake of Hon’ble High Court of Punjab and Haryana order dated 01.02.2010 in CWP No.15798/2009 in the case of Praveen Kumar, an State Civil Service officer of Punjab cadre Vs Union of India and as confirmed by Hon’ble Supreme Court, issued notification dated 18.4.2012 for making amendment in the respective seniority regulations for IAS/IPS/IFoS. These amendments were however made applicable to the Select Lists prepared as per the ratio laid down in the case of Praveen Kumar and accordingly, seniority/year of allotment of the officers included in the said Select Lists were determined as per the amended seniority regulations.
2. And whereas, consequent upon dismissal of SLP No.4930-4931 of 2016 and Review Petition No. 001428 -001429/2017 filed by DoPT in the case of F.R. Jamadar and other connected court cases filed by the Ministry of Home Affairs viz. CA No. 4419 of 2016 -UOI Vs Kailash Chandra Agarwal \& Ors, CA No. 8199 of 2016 -UOI Vs Arvind Kumar Sharda \& Ors, CA No. 8200 of 2016 -UOI Vs Keval Krishna Indoria \& Ors, CA No. 1396 of 2016 -UOI Vs R.A. Sanjeev and WP (C) No. 301 of 2016 -N.K.S. Chauhan Vs UOI, this Department vide OM No. No.14014/14/2014-AIS-I dated 21.8.2017 has decided to apply the amended seniority regulations prospectively i.e. w.e.f. 18.04.2012.
3. And whereas, this Department vide OM No.14014/14/2014-AIS-I dated 03.11.2017 has decided that Seniority/year of allotment of officer appointed after 18.4.2012 against the vacancies arisen between 1.2.2010 to 18.4.2012 may be fixed as per pre-amended seniority rules throughout the Cadres.
4. And whereas, further, this Department vide OM No.14014/14/2014-AIS-I dated 22.01.2018 has also decided to count the service of the officer rendered in the rank of Deputy Collector or equivalent upto the $31^{\text {st }}$ December of the vacancy year against which he has been appointed to the IAS.
5. And therefore, the seniority /year of allotment of officers appointed by promotion to IAS of Mizoram cadre from Select List 2008-A, 2010 and 2011 notified during the period from 01.02 .2010 to 18.04 .2012 / prepared against the vacancies arisen during the said period have been reviewed and re-determined by applying pre-amended seniority Rule 3 (3)(ii) of IAS (Regulation of Seniority) Rules, 1987 read with clarification dated 21.08.2017, 03.11.2017 and 22.01.2018 as under:


Weightage Formula as per pre-amended Seniority Rules is as under:-

Completed years of qualifying service Weightage in years
12 4
15 5
18 6
21 7
23 8
25 9
27 10 (Maximum)

  • Seniority/year of allotment of officers mentioned at SI. No. 1 in the Select List of 2008 has been restricted under provisions of the rule 3(3)(ii) of IAS(Regulation of Seniority ) Rules, 1987 which provide that an officer shall not be assigned year of allotment earlier than year of allotment assigned to other officer senior to him in that Select List or appointed on the basis of earlier Select List.
    6.1 As per Rule 4 of the IAS (Regulation of Seniority) Rules, 1987, the officer whose name has been mentioned at SI. No. 1 to 3 of the select list of 2008-A shall be placed below Shri Zothankhuma, the junior most promotee IAS officer of Mizoram segment of Joint AGMUT cadre of 2001 batch (SL- 2008) and above Ms. Padmini Singha, the senior most RR IAS officer of 2002 batch of Joint AGMUT cadre.
